WebMonty Python (also collectively known as the Pythons) were a British comedy troupe formed in 1969 consisting of Graham Chapman, John Cleese, Terry Gilliam, Eric Idle, Terry Jones, and Michael Palin.The group came to prominence for the sketch comedy series Monty Python's Flying Circus (1969–1974). Web"The Mouse Problem" is a Monty Python sketch, first aired on 12 October 1969 as part of Sex and Violence, the second episode of the first series of Monty Python's Flying Circus. Contents. Web" The Funniest Joke in the World " (also " Joke Warfare " and " Killer Joke ") is a Monty Python comedy sketch revolving around a joke that is so funny that anyone who reads or hears it promptly dies from laughter.
